STUFFED PORK CHOPS - Serves 4

INGREDIENTS

4 large pork chops, about 1" thick (with bone)
4-8 thin slices of proscuitto
4 thin slices of aged cheddar
8 fresh sage leaves
Olive oil for brushing
Salt and freshly ground pepper to taste

DIRECTIONS

1. Cut a horizontal pocket into each of the pork chops. Insert 1-2 slices of proscuitto, 1 slice of cheese, and 2 sage leaves into each pocket of the pork chops. The chops may be prepared and refrigerated for about 4-6 hours before cooking.

2. Prepare the grill.

3. Brush the chops with olive oil and season with salt and pepper. Place chops on grill rack and grill, turning once. This should be approximately 8-10 minutes per side, or longer to your liking. Serve hot.
